StarkWare công bố bằng chứng ZK cho Blockchain Bitcoin có thể chạy trên di động, giúp xác minh thanh toán nhanh dưới 100 mili giây mà không cần full node.
Giải pháp dựa trên SPV trong whitepaper của Satoshi, nén dữ liệu tiêu đề khối thành bằng chứng khoảng 1 MB. Điều này giúp người dùng xác minh giao dịch độc lập, giảm chi phí phần cứng 300–1.000 USD và rào cản kỹ thuật. Nguồn: Cointelegraph, Nakamoto Institute.
- StarkWare tạo bằng chứng ZK của sổ cái BTC chỉ ~1 MB, xác minh giao dịch <100 ms trên di động.
- Giải pháp khai thác nguyên lý SPV của Satoshi, giúp xác minh mà không tải toàn bộ 680 GB dữ liệu.
- Tranh luận về kích thước sổ cái, OP_Return và làn sóng người dùng chuyển sang Bitcoin Knots gần 20% năm 2025.
StarkWare vừa đạt được điều gì với Bitcoin?
StarkWare cho biết họ đã xây dựng bằng chứng zero-knowledge (ZK) cho Blockchain Bitcoin có thể chạy trên thiết bị di động, cho phép người dùng tự xác minh thanh toán mà không cần cài đặt full node. Theo Cointelegraph, bằng chứng chứa toàn bộ tiêu đề khối từ genesis đến hiện tại, nhưng không bao gồm toàn bộ dữ liệu lịch sử 680 GB.
Giải pháp tập trung vào lớp tiêu đề khối, nơi lưu các trường tối thiểu để xác thực chuỗi. Cách tiếp cận này tận dụng ZK để rút gọn dữ liệu và chuyển gánh nặng tính toán sang quá trình tạo bằng chứng, giúp phía người dùng chỉ cần xác minh nhẹ.
Abdelhamid Bakhta, phụ trách hệ sinh thái StarkWare, cho biết kích thước bằng chứng khoảng 1 MB và thời gian xác minh dưới 100 mili giây. Điều này mở ra trải nghiệm “xác minh tại chỗ” trên di động, kế thừa ưu điểm minh bạch và kiểm chứng được của ZK.
Bằng chứng này gồm những gì và nhỏ đến mức nào?
Bằng chứng ZK bao phủ toàn bộ chuỗi tiêu đề khối Bitcoin từ khối khởi nguyên đến hiện tại, gói trong khoảng 1 MB. Người dùng xác minh tính hợp lệ mà không cần tải toàn bộ blockchain, chỉ cần kiểm tra bằng chứng và các ràng buộc.
Mỗi tiêu đề khối chứa phiên bản phần mềm đào, tham chiếu khối trước, dấu thời gian, kích thước khối và nonce. Thay vì truy hồi hàng trăm gigabyte dữ liệu giao dịch, việc xác thực hợp lệ của chuỗi được rút gọn vào một bằng chứng nhỏ gọn, phù hợp với phần cứng phổ thông.
Việc xác minh trong dưới 100 mili giây giúp thanh toán Bitcoin gần với trải nghiệm tức thì, đặc biệt hữu ích với người dùng di động nơi băng thông và pin là hạn chế.
Vì sao đây là bước tiến với người dùng phổ thông?
Không phải ai cũng có thể vận hành full node do chi phí ước tính 300–1.000 USD và đòi hỏi kỹ thuật. Bằng chứng ZK cho phép xác minh độc lập mà không “gánh” hạ tầng, thu hẹp khoảng cách giữa bảo mật tự chủ và tiện lợi.
Về mô hình tin cậy, thay vì phụ thuộc vào các node bên thứ 3, người dùng dựa trên tính đúng đắn của bằng chứng ZK. Điều này giảm rủi ro tập trung vào dịch vụ tập trung, nhất quán với mục tiêu phi tập trung của Bitcoin.
Tuy nhiên, giải pháp không thay thế vai trò của full node trong việc duy trì đồng thuận và kiểm tra quy tắc mạng; nó bổ sung một lớp xác minh gọn nhẹ ở rìa mạng.
SPV là gì và liên quan thế nào đến giải pháp của StarkWare?
SPV (Simplified Payment Verification) do Satoshi mô tả cho phép xác minh thanh toán mà không chạy full node, bằng cách chỉ kiểm tra chuỗi tiêu đề khối. Giải pháp của StarkWare mở rộng nguyên lý SPV với ZK để thu gọn xác minh về phía người dùng.
Trong SPV, người dùng chỉ cần tiêu đề khối và Merkle proof để xác minh giao dịch nằm trong một khối hợp lệ. Whitepaper nêu mỗi tiêu đề khoảng 80 byte, giúp nhẹ hơn rất nhiều so với tải toàn bộ dữ liệu. Nguồn: Nakamoto Institute.
StarkWare thay vì yêu cầu người dùng đồng bộ tất cả tiêu đề, đã tạo ra một bằng chứng ZK xác nhận tính hợp lệ của chuỗi tiêu đề, làm giảm đáng kể băng thông và thời gian khởi động.
“Người dùng có thể xác minh thanh toán mà không cần chạy một node đầy đủ. Họ chỉ cần giữ bản sao các tiêu đề khối của chuỗi dài nhất.”
– Satoshi Nakamoto, tác giả Bitcoin: A Peer-to-Peer Electronic Cash System (2008), Nakamoto Institute
Tranh luận về dung lượng node và kích thước sổ cái đang diễn ra ra sao?
Bitcoin tương đối dễ vận hành node so với nhiều mạng khác, nhờ giao thức đơn giản và kích thước sổ cái khoảng 680 GB từ 2009. Khả năng chạy trên máy tính cá nhân giúp duy trì phân quyền và cơ chế đồng thuận dựa trên các node độc lập.
Nếu yêu cầu phần cứng leo thang, mạng có thể bị nghiêng về các nhà cung cấp lớn đủ nguồn lực, đi ngược giá trị cốt lõi. Vì thế, mọi thay đổi ảnh hưởng kích thước sổ cái đều được tranh luận kỹ trong cộng đồng.
Các hình thức ghi dữ liệu phi tiền tệ như inscriptions, ordinals làm tăng kích thước sổ cái, buộc người vận hành lưu trữ thêm dữ liệu không liên quan thanh toán, theo quan điểm của các bên lo ngại rủi ro tập trung.
Cập nhật Bitcoin Core 30 và thay đổi OP_Return có ý nghĩa gì?
Tháng 5, nhóm phát triển Bitcoin Core thông báo bản Core 30 dự kiến phát hành vào tháng 10 sẽ loại bỏ giới hạn OP_Return. Hiện giới hạn này là 80 byte, quá nhỏ cho phần lớn nội dung đa phương tiện ngày nay.
Động thái trên làm dấy lên tranh luận: linh hoạt hơn cho ứng dụng nhưng có thể mở rộng cửa cho dữ liệu phi tiền tệ, ảnh hưởng yêu cầu lưu trữ. Phản ứng thị trường node nhanh chóng thể hiện qua hành vi người dùng phần mềm.
Sau thông báo, số node Bitcoin Knots tăng đột biến lịch sử do phần mềm này cho phép tùy chỉnh các tham số, gồm hạn chế dữ liệu OP_Return trong mempool và relay. Nguồn số liệu về thị phần node: Coin Dance.
Vì sao Bitcoin Knots tăng lên gần 20% thị phần năm 2025?
Theo Coin Dance, đến 2025, node Knots chiếm gần 20% mạng, tăng dựng đứng so với khoảng 1% cuối 2024. Người vận hành ưa thích khả năng tự cấu hình để kiểm soát dữ liệu họ chấp nhận lưu và truyền.
Sự gia tăng phản ánh nhu cầu đa dạng hóa triển khai phần mềm node, giảm phụ thuộc một biến thể duy nhất và tái khẳng định nguyên tắc kiểm soát cục bộ của người vận hành.
Trong bối cảnh tranh luận về kích thước sổ cái, Knots trở thành lựa chọn để cân bằng giữa tính tương thích giao thức và quyền lựa chọn chính sách vận hành cụ thể.
ZK trên di động có thể thay đổi trải nghiệm xác minh Bitcoin không?
Có. Bằng chứng ZK 1 MB xác minh dưới 100 mili giây cho phép người dùng kiểm tra thanh toán ngay trên điện thoại, giảm phụ thuộc dịch vụ bên thứ 3, đồng thời không đòi hỏi tải 680 GB dữ liệu.
Với trải nghiệm gọn nhẹ, nhà bán lẻ hay ứng dụng ví có thể tích hợp xác minh độc lập, tăng niềm tin và giảm độ trễ. Điều này đặc biệt hữu ích ở môi trường kết nối hạn chế hoặc yêu cầu phản hồi thời gian thực.
Dù vậy, hạ tầng đồng thuận của mạng vẫn cần full node phân tán để kiểm tra quy tắc và lan truyền khối. Giải pháp ZK nên được nhìn nhận như lớp xác minh bổ trợ ở rìa, không thay thế vai trò nền tảng của node độc lập.
Rủi ro và giới hạn cần lưu ý là gì?
Bằng chứng gói từ tiêu đề khối, không chứa toàn bộ lịch sử giao dịch, nên không thể thay thế chức năng kiểm toán chi tiết hay chính sách mempool của full node.
Mô hình phụ thuộc vào tính đúng đắn mật mã học của bằng chứng và việc triển khai an toàn. Người dùng và nhà phát triển nên xem đây là công cụ mở rộng khả năng tự xác minh thay vì nền tảng duy nhất.
Việc kết hợp: doanh nghiệp chạy full node để duy trì tiêu chuẩn tuân thủ, còn ứng dụng phía người dùng dùng ZK để xác minh nhanh trên di động, có thể là cân bằng phù hợp.
Bảng so sánh nhanh: Full node, SPV truyền thống và ZK trên di động
Dưới đây là so sánh cấp cao dựa trên thông tin công khai và whitepaper của Satoshi (Nakamoto Institute) cùng dữ liệu từ Cointelegraph và Coin Dance.
Tiêu chí | Full node | SPV truyền thống | Bằng chứng ZK di động (StarkWare) |
---|---|---|---|
Lưu trữ | Toàn bộ blockchain (~680 GB) | Chỉ tiêu đề khối (mỗi tiêu đề ~80 byte, theo whitepaper) | Khoảng 1 MB bằng chứng cho toàn bộ chuỗi tiêu đề |
Thời gian xác minh | Đầy đủ, nhưng đồng bộ ban đầu tốn thời gian | Nhanh, phụ thuộc tải tiêu đề và bằng chứng Merkle | Dưới 100 mili giây (theo Cointelegraph) |
Chi phí phần cứng | Khoảng 300–1.000 USD | Thấp | Rất thấp (thiết bị di động) |
Mô hình tin cậy | Tự chủ tối đa, kiểm tra toàn bộ quy tắc | Tin vào chuỗi dài nhất và mạng lưới node | Tin vào tính đúng đắn của bằng chứng ZK và chuỗi hợp lệ |
Trường hợp dùng | Vận hành mạng, kiểm toán, doanh nghiệp | Ví nhẹ, xác minh thanh toán | Di động, xác minh tức thì, băng thông hạn chế |
Nguồn tham khảo tiêu biểu
- Nakamoto Institute – Bitcoin: A Peer-to-Peer Electronic Cash System (whitepaper): https://nakamotoinstitute.org/library/bitcoin/
- Coin Dance – Số liệu node và thị phần phần mềm: https://coin.dance/nodes/all và https://coin.dance/nodes/share
- Cointelegraph – Báo cáo về bằng chứng ZK của StarkWare cho Bitcoin
Câu hỏi thường gặp
Bằng chứng ZK của StarkWare khác gì SPV truyền thống?
SPV yêu cầu tải và cập nhật toàn bộ tiêu đề khối. Bằng chứng ZK gói tính hợp lệ của chuỗi tiêu đề vào tệp ~1 MB, giúp xác minh trên di động dưới 100 mili giây, giảm băng thông và thời gian khởi động. Nguồn: Cointelegraph, Nakamoto Institute.
Giải pháp này có thay thế full node không?
Không. Nó bổ trợ xác minh phía người dùng. Full node vẫn cần để duy trì đồng thuận, thực thi quy tắc và đảm bảo tính phân quyền của mạng.
OP_Return bỏ giới hạn có tác động gì đến node?
Cho phép nhúng thêm dữ liệu phi tiền tệ, tăng linh hoạt ứng dụng nhưng có thể làm phình sổ cái. Người vận hành có thể chọn phần mềm như Bitcoin Knots để giới hạn dữ liệu chuyển tiếp. Nguồn: Cointelegraph, Coin Dance.
Vì sao nhiều người chuyển sang chạy Bitcoin Knots?
Vì Knots cho phép tùy chỉnh chính sách như giới hạn OP_Return. Thị phần tăng gần 20% năm 2025, từ khoảng 1% cuối 2024. Nguồn: Coin Dance.
Tôi có thể xác minh giao dịch trên điện thoại ngay lập tức không?
Có, với bằng chứng ZK ~1 MB của StarkWare, thời gian xác minh dưới 100 mili giây theo Cointelegraph, phù hợp cho ví di động và bối cảnh băng thông hạn chế.